Background

Postoperative delirium is a common complication after major surgery and is characterized by acute confusion with fluctuating consciousness. The aim of this study was to investigate the incidence and risk factors of postoperative delirium in patients with esophageal cancer.

Methods

We conducted a retrospective cohort analysis of 306 consecutive patients who had undergone an esophagectomy at Keio University Hospital from January 1998 to December 2009. All data were assessed by psychiatrists, and delirium was diagnosed according to criteria of the Diagnostic and Statistical Manual Disorder, fourth edition. Univariate and multivariate analyses were performed.

Results

Postoperative delirium developed in 153 (50.0?%) of 306 patients. One hundred fourteen (37.3?%) of the 306 patients required psychoactive medication for symptoms associated with delirium. Univariate analyses showed that older age, male gender, additional flunitrazepam for sedation in intensive care unit (ICU) after surgery, longer periods of time under mechanical ventilation after surgery, longer ICU stays, occurrence of postoperative complications, and longer hospital stays were significantly associated with postoperative delirium. Multivariate analysis revealed that development of delirium was linked to older age, additional flunitrazepam in ICU, and occurrence of postoperative complication.

Conclusions

The development of postoperative delirium in patients with esophageal cancer is a problem that cannot be ignored. Our results suggest that the risk of developing delirium is associated with older age, use of flunitrazepam in ICU, and postoperative complications.  相似文献

PURPOSE: Mortality statistics have recorded an increased number of deaths from ischemic heart disease (IHD) since death certificates were revised to reflect the International Classification of Diseases, tenth revision (ICD-10) in Japan, in 1995. However, it remains unclear whether the validity of IHD diagnosis improved after this revision. METHODS: We conducted the Oita Cardiac Death Survey to validate IHD certified deaths that occurred among residents aged 25-74 in Oita City, Japan (mean population = 273,000). Of the eligible 342 fatalities, 328 cases (95.0%) were examined by a review of the medical records and/or interviews with physicians. The MONICA criteria were applied and provided a reference standard against which to assess the validity of certified fatal IHD. Sensitivity (Se), positive predictive value (PPV), specificity (Sp) and negative predictive value (NPV) for IHD as the cause of death were analyzed, assuming that all validated IHD deaths were true. Multivariate logistic models were used to determine associations of false positive and false negative cases with sex, age at time of death and place of death. RESULTS: Vital statistics revealed 273 fatalities to be due to cardiac disease, including 143 from acute myocardial infarctions (AMI), 27 from other IHD, 52 from heart failure and 51 from other heart diseases. After validation, 25 'definite fatal AMI' and 71 'possible fatal AMI or IHD death' were identified among all subjects according to the MONICA criteria. In all, Se, PPV, Sp and NPV for IHD certified as the cause of death were 86.5% (95% Cl: 77.6-92.3), 50.3% (42.5-58.1), 64.7% (58.1-70.7), and 92.0% (86.5-95.5), respectively. PPV among persons aged 25-54 years was remarkably decreased. PPV and Sp among out-of-hospital deaths were significantly lower than for in-hospital deaths. Multivariate logistic models revealed out-of-hospital deaths and being aged 25-54 years to be significant predictors of false positive cases (odds ratio (OR) = 2.03, P < 0.001 versus in-hospital deaths and OR = 2.79, P < 0.05 versus ages of 65-74 years, respectively). CONCLUSIONS: Because false positive cases increased among certified IHD deaths after the revision, PPV and Sp percentages decreased. Out-of-hospital deaths and being aged 25-54 years were associated with increased possibility of false positive. Given our findings, IHD deaths in vital statistics may increase due to the tendency of physicians to certify IHD as the cause of death in cases without clear sign suggestive of other causes.  相似文献

Introduction: Regulatory T cells (Tregs) play a critical role in chronic viral infections. The role of Tregs in chronic hepatitis B (CHB) and chronic hepatitis C (CHC) is unknown. This study examined the distribution and frequency of forkhead box p3+ (Foxp3+) Tregs in the liver tissue and compared the clinicopathological characteristics of CHB and CHC patients. Methods: Liver needle biopsies were obtained from 26 patients who were hepatitis B surface antigen positive and 27 patients who were hepatitis C virus antibody positive. Results: The ratio of Foxp3+ Tregs in CD3+ T cells was similar in HBV and in HCV cases. In HBV cases, the variables that were positively associated with the ratio of Foxp3+ Tregs in CD3+ T cells included the serum alanine aminotransferase level (R=0.402, P=0.025) and the ratio of CD8+ T cell plus CD56+ NK cell against CD4+ T cell (R=0.53, P=0.005). The ratio of Foxp3+ Tregs in CD3+ T cells increased more in the severe activity group than in the mild activity group (P=0.04). In HCV cases, the ratio of Foxp3+ Tregs in CD3+ T cells increased significantly in terms of the genotype2 (P=0.0002) and male gender (P=0.04). In addition, the ratio of Foxp3+ Tregs in CD3+ T cells showed a negative correlation with the ratio of CD8+ T cell plus CD56+ NK cell against CD4+ T cell (R=?0.508, P=0.005) and HCV viral load (R=?0.482, P=0.001). Conclusions: Liver‐targeted regulatory T cells present similarly in CHB and CHC, but their relationship with the effector cell population, the inflammation grade or the viral load is different between CHB and CHC.  相似文献

In the present study, we examined the direct regulatory effect of rat calcitonin gene-related peptide (CGRP) on adrenocorticotropin (ACTH) release from rat cultured anterior pituitary cells. CGRP significantly increased ACTH release at concentrations of 10−8–10−11 M. The ACTH release was gradually increased by CGRP concentrations lower than 10−10 M, and was decreased at concentrations higher than 10−9 M, presenting a bell-shaped dose-response curve. As well as having an additive effect on corticotropin-releasing factor-induced ACTH release, CGRP stimulated the accumulation of intracellular cAMP. The CGRP-induced ACTH release was inhibited by a protein kinase A inhibitor, suggesting that its stimulatory effect on the ACTH release was mediated via an adenylate–cyclase–protein kinase system. CGRP-like immunoreactive nerve fibers have been reported to innervate the anterior pituitary, so that the stimulatory effect of CGRP on the ACTH release suggests that this peptide may be involved in neural regulation of hormone secretion in the anterior pituitary.  相似文献

PURPOSE: To retrospectively compare thin-section computed tomographic (CT) findings of Chlamydia pneumoniae pneumonia with those of Streptococcus pneumoniae pneumonia and Mycoplasma pneumoniae pneumonia. MATERIALS AND METHODS: Institutional review board and patient informed consent were not required. Twenty-four patients with C pneumoniae pneumonia (17 men, seven women; age range, 19-89 years) underwent thin-section CT; 41 patients with S pneumoniae pneumonia (28 men, 13 women; age range, 19-91 years) and 30 patients with M pneumoniae pneumonia (20 men, 10 women; age range, 16-67 years) were also enrolled. Thin-section CT scans of each patient were retrospectively and independently assessed by two chest radiologists for consolidation, ground-glass opacity (GGO), bronchovascular bundle thickening, nodules, pleural effusion, lymphadenopathy, reticular or linear opacity, airway dilatation, pulmonary emphysema, and bilateral lung involvement. Consensus was reached for disagreements. The frequency of each finding was compared among the three types of pneumonia by using the chi2 test. RESULTS: For C pneumoniae pneumonia, CT demonstrated consolidation in 20 patients, GGO in 13, bronchovascular bundle thickening in 17, nodules in 18, pleural effusion in six, lymphadenopathy in eight, reticular or linear opacity in 15, airway dilatation in nine, pulmonary emphysema in 11, and bilateral lung involvement in 12. Bronchovascular bundle thickening (P = .022) and airway dilatation (P = .034) were significantly more frequent in patients with C pneumoniae pneumonia than in those with S pneumoniae pneumonia. Reticular or linear opacity (P = .017), airway dilatation (P = .016), and associated pulmonary emphysema (P = .003) were significantly more frequent in patients with C pneumoniae pneumonia than in those with M pneumoniae pneumonia. CONCLUSION: C pneumoniae pneumonia demonstrates a wide spectrum of thin-section CT findings that are similar to those of S pneumoniae pneumonia and M pneumoniae pneumonia; airway dilatation and bronchovascular thickening were significantly more frequent in patients with C pneumoniae pneumonia.  相似文献

During the 2016–2017 winter season, we isolated 33 highly pathogenic avian influenza viruses (HPAIVs) of H5N6 subtype and three low pathogenic avian influenza viruses (LPAIVs) from debilitated or dead wild birds, duck faeces, and environmental water samples collected in the Izumi plain, an overwintering site for migratory birds in Japan. Genetic analyses of the H5N6 HPAIV isolates revealed previously unreported phylogenetic variations in the PB2, PB1, PA, and NS gene segments and allowed us to propose two novel genotypes for the contemporary H5N6 HPAIVs. In addition, analysis of the four gene segments identified close phylogenetic relationships between our three LPAIV isolates and the contemporary H5N6 HPAIV isolates. Our results implied the co‐circulation and co‐evolution of HPAIVs and LPAIVs within the same wild bird populations, thereby highlighting the importance of avian influenza surveillance targeting not only for HPAIVs but also for LPAIVs.  相似文献
